MSc in Finance, Technology, and Policy

Application Guidance

Welcome to the University of Edinburgh's Online Application Service

With the ability to complete and track progress of your application online, this service
provides quick and easy access to a range of information about your application and the
University.

We have provided guidance below to help you prepare for your online application. This
provides an overview of the information that we will ask you to supply during the
application process, and lists the documentation that you will need to provide to us.

Once you have completed and submitted your application, you will be emailed a
University User Name (UUN), and details that will enable you to track your application and
respond to the University via MyEd, the University's web portal.

You do not have to complete your application in one session


We will use the contact information you provide at the start of the application to send you
an email containing an encrypted link to enable you to complete your application at a
future date should you so choose; this will be helpful if, for example, the browser
connection fails during the application process. It will provide contact details in the event
of assistance being required.

You will also be able to save your application at any point in the process and return to it
when you are ready to continue.

If you do not complete your application and submit it in the same session, we will retain
the information you have provided so that we can inform you of any significant changes to
your programme, for example changes to entry requirements. The information provided
on the incomplete application will be held in accordance with the University's Applicant
Privacy Statement. If you do not submit your application before the application deadline,
it will automatically be cancelled and all information contained in it will be deleted.

8. Provision of references

If you are asked to provide references in support of your application you can
provide the references to us in one of three ways:

Providing us with the referees email addresses: We will automatically email each
referee requesting that they upload a reference for you. This is our preferred
approach (if your referee does not respond to the email or if you wish to change a
referee, you will be responsible for contacting them to ensure a reference is
submitted; you will be able to monitor responses via MyEd).

Uploading the reference: To do this please use the 'upload document'


functionality provided in the online application process.
Sending the reference to us by post: Please indicate clearly your full name,
date of birth, UUN (your reference number which will be emailed to you after
submitting this application) and the programme you have applied for.
